3. Archivo ejecutable

El último paso de la programación es la creación del archivo ejecutable. Un paso previo a la creación del ejecutable es "limpiar" el código. Después pasamos a la compilación, con la que obtendremos el fichero ejecutable.
Icono IDevice Actividad
El depurador es una herramienta del IDE que permite detectar y corregir errores de sintaxis en el código del programa.

depurador
Img 19. Controles de ejecución

 

Gambas incorpora la posibilidad de ejecutar el código paso a paso para realizar un seguimiento más exhaustivo. Esta forma de ejecutar el programa en cualquier momento se puede realizar pulsando F5.

 

Icono IDevice Pre-conocimiento
Durante la redacción del código, Gambas ofrece ayuda mediante el llamado "autofilling" o autorrelleno. Cuando escribimos una letra se abre una ventana con las posibles opciones. Esto evita errores, aparentemente pequeños, que pueden generar un código imposible de depurar y compilar.
autofilling

Img 20. Autorrelleno

 



compilar
Img 21. Menú proyecto.
Pero el objeto de toda aplicación es ejecutarse independientemente del programa o del lenguaje con el que haya sido creada. Esta operación se denomina crear el archivo ejecutable y se lanza desde el menú Proyecto → Compilar o en el icono de la figura.
 
 
Gambas crea un archivo con el nombre del proyecto y una carpeta que contiene todos los formularios, implementación y demás componentes necesarios. Sin embargo, al igual que ocurre con las aplicaciones de Java, es necesario disponer de un intérprete capaz de ejecutar el código generado (puesto que no es código máquina).
Icono IDevice Actividad
Gambas Runtime es un componente de Gambas (gbx) cuya misión es servir de intérprete, permitiendo ejecutar las aplicaciones generadas por el programa.

Este componente se instala sin necesidad de instalar el entorno completo. Es el componente gbx.
Icono de IDevice de pregunta AV - Pregunta de Elección Múltiple
1) Compilar un programa es:
  
Comprobar el código.
Crear el archivo ejecutable.

2) El depurador de código permite:
  
Ejecutar el programa paso a paso.
Eliminar sentencias repetidas.

3) Para ver el resultado de un programa es necesario crear el archivo ejecutable.
  
Se puede ver con el comando Vista Previa.
Se puede ver pulsando F5.

4) Para ejecutar una aplicación es necesario usar el programa Gambas.
  
Verdadero.
Falso.